色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

java表達式和語句的區別

李佳璐1年前7瀏覽0評論

在Java編程中,表達式和語句是兩個非常關鍵的概念。在理解Java的編程規則和語法時,必須深入理解這兩個概念之間的差異和聯系。

表達式是由變量、運算符和常數等構成的可求值的代碼片段。它可以產生一個值,并將該值賦值給一個變量或者傳遞給一個函數。表達式通常用于計算函數的返回值或者布爾值。以下是一個簡單的Java表達式樣例:

int a = 10;
int b = 20;
int c = a + b;

上述表達式將變量a和b的值相加,然后將結果賦值給變量c。這里的等號是一個賦值運算符,表示將等號右側的值賦給等號左側的變量。

與表達式不同,語句是一個能夠執行一定動作的代碼片段。它可以完成數據類型轉換、方法調用和控制程序流程等任務。語句也可以調用表達式。以下是一個Java語句樣例:

if (a< b) {
System.out.println("a is less than b");
} else {
System.out.println("a is greater than or equal to b");
}

上述語句檢查變量a是否小于變量b,然后輸出相應的文本。在Java中,if/else語句用于實現條件控制程序流程。代碼塊在if條件成立的情況下執行,否則在else塊中執行。

總之,表達式和語句在Java編程中具有不同的作用。表達式可以產生一個值,而語句可以執行一定的動作。通過深刻理解這兩個概念的差異和聯系,程序員可以更好地掌握Java語言的編程規則和語法。